Turkish archrivals to settle accounts in 5 games in 1 week

by Hakan Baş

ISTANBUL Mar 03, 2015 - 12:00 am GMT+3
by Hakan Baş Mar 03, 2015 12:00 am
Galatasaray and Fenerbahçe will compete against each other in five matches with four different teams in two different sports in one week. The Super League match that will be played on March 8 stands out among the matches between Galatasaray and Fenerbahçe. Fenerbahçe, who are currently top of the Super League with 51 points, will host Galatasaray, who are four points behind them, at Fenerbahçe's Şükrü Saracoğlu Stadium. The match will begin at 7:00 p.m. The Under-21 football match between the two teams will also take place on the same day at 12:00 p.m. at the Lefter Küçükandonyadis Facility. Moreover, Galatasaray Liv Hospital will host Fenerbahçe Ülker at the Abdi İpekçi Sports Center in the 21st week of Turkish Basketball League. The match will tip off at 8:30 p.m. The two teams will also face each other in the quarter-finals of the FIBA Women's Euroleague. The first game of the quarter-finals will take place today at 8:00 p.m. at the Ülker Sports Arena. The return match will be played on March 6 at 5:15 p.m. at Abdi ipekçi Sports Center. If none of the teams win both games the semi-finalist will be determined with a third game on March 11 at 8:30 p.m. at Ülker Sports Arena.
